  • Patent number: 3990820
    Abstract: Liquid slag passes from an overflow in a pressure vessel into an underlying collecting vessel where the liquid slag is transformed into solid granular material by quenching in a liquid coolant. A desired coolant level is maintained within the collecting vessel by control valves under a pressure above atmospheric pressure. Two slide valves in the bottom of the collecting vessel are opened to discharge the granular material after accumulating to a predetermined measured level which is below the liquid coolant in the collecting vessel. A discharge vessel, beneath the collecting vessel, receives the discharged granular material. The discharge vessel is filled with a liquid coolant under either atmospheric pressure or under the same elevated pressure as the pressure within the collecting vessel.

  • Patent number: 3976415
    Abstract: An injection moulding machine used in conjunction with a closed split mould, has its shot volume controlled by a device which responds to widening of the mould parting line occurring when the mould is completely filled with moulding material as a result of the pressure build up which occurs inside the mould. Contactless sensing of widening of the parting line is described, by means of electromagnetic sensing devices. The shot volume can thus be held at the optimum value at which minimum flash occurs and complete filling of the mould is assured.

  • Patent number: 3963397
    Abstract: A concrete product making machine having a product forming mold with a cavity for receiving cementitious material; support surfaces such as pallets on which the formed products are supported; a transfer device by which "green" products or blocks are removed on their pallets from the vicinity of the mold; and a block height gauging device, downstream of the mold, for gauging the height of the products by gauging the distance from the top surfaces of the pallets to the top surfaces of the products.

  • Patent number: 3938924
    Abstract: An apparatus for the continuous filtration and flow of molten thermoplastic polymer from a melt source to a shaping apparatus. The apparatus is characterized by the employment of a melt reservoir whose level is regulated by a level control means. Melt flow to the shaping apparatus is regulated by the level control means which controls the flow rate from the melt source as a function of the level in the melt reservoir.
